[The move, if it happens, is expected to take place around 2025.
Other possible London locations proposed by Mr Johnson in the
letter to David Goldstone and Sarah Johnson,
who are overseeing the restoration project, include Richmond House,
the QEII (Queen Elizabeth II Centre) and City Hall.]
